The market in West Lothian remains strong but a lack of stock remains a main problem.
The final quarter of 2019 was a bit of a mixed bag with buyer confidence as we reached closer to the election in December. Generally the market remained busy with a slight slowdown noticeable in some areas however confidence grew as soon as the election finished.
Although we were very close to Christmas the market did seem to take off once more. We have seen a steady number of new properties coming to the market with good number of viewings and closing dates.
With more and more people being priced out of the Edinburgh market, and with excellent transport links, the villages and towns of West Lothian present an ideal opportunity for people to get more for their money.
Broxburn, Uphall, Livingston and Bathgate are all doing particularly well with many properties selling in weeks, sometimes days, and closing dates starting to become a norm. We do not see any change to the market with a lack of stock, particularly houses, being the main issue.
We have a number of registered buyers on our database, mainly looking for 2, 3 and 4 bedroom houses throughout the region and many ready to go as soon as they have found the right house.
The West Lothian rental market continues to be a buoyant one, with activity remaining robust towards the end of the year.
A lack of stock remains an issue, with smaller properties are still proving popular, good returns being secured and a quick turnaround becoming the norm in the area once more.
The average rental value in West Lothian sits at £711, which shows a year on year increase of 2.2%
Three and four bed homes have seen the biggest roses in rents at 8.5% and 12% respectively, with both taking an average of 29 days to let.
We are optimistic that if properties coming onto the letting market in the area are well-presented, in good repairable, clean condition to appeal at the viewing stage, and rental prices are kept to a reasonable level, they will let quickly.
